Sprocket Speed Ratio . If the front sprocket on a bicycle has 20 teeth and the rear sprocket has 80, the sprocket ratio is 20/80 = 1/4 = 1:4 or simply 4. ⚙ calculate chain and sprocket sizes lengths ratios rpm and chain speeds. This gear ratio is important for determining the speed and torque of the driven sprocket based on the driver sprocket.
